WebJan 25, 2024 · Nutrition services are authorized under Title III-C of the OAA. Designed to promote the general health and well-being of older individuals, the services are intended to: Reduce hunger, food insecurity and malnutrition of older adults. Promote socialization of older individuals. Promote the health and well-being of older people. WebOct 18, 2024 · There are many ways to help fight food insecurity.
